▌ Editor's read The provided URL leads to the Nashville Parks and Recreation summer program registration page, confirming that the Bellevue Regional Center Summer Enrichment Program is part of a municipal parks department offering. The program is a day camp, providing summer enrichment activities for children. There is no mention of ACA accreditation on the site, nor is it listed in the ACA directory. The website does not provide specific staff-to-camper ratios or explicit language regarding staff background checks for this particular program, though it is implied for municipal employees. The Nashville Parks and Recreation Facebook page (NashvilleParksandRec) and Instagram (@nashville_parks) are active. Google reviews for 'Bellevue Regional Center' show a 4.5-star rating from 1,000+ reviews, reflecting general satisfaction with the facility, though not specific to the summer camp program.
